Kumho Ecsta V720 ACR Review
Kumho Ecsta V720 ACR is a Track and Competition tire designed to fit passenger cars , currently available in 2 tire sizes, with the lowest price starting from $348.99.
Track and competition tires are designed for racing enthusiasts to maximize performance on racetracks, while some are also suitable for street use. These tires are not meant for winter driving. Using slick type tread designs and specialized rubber compounds, competition tires are build for ultimate acceleration and cornering, but have modest wet capability and short tread wear life.

Kumho Ecsta V720 ACR was originally developed as Original Equipment for the Dodge Viper ACR. Designed for driving enthusiasts looking for ultimate performance on dry pavement, the Viper ACR's Kumho tires, refined suspension and Extreme Aero package (developing nearly one ton of downforce at the vehicle's top speed) are said to be capable of delivering sustainable 1.5 g cornering forces in high-speed turns. Like summer tires, the Ecsta V720 ACR is not intended to be serviced, stored nor driven in near or below freezing temperatures, through snow or on ice. Ecsta V720 ACR tires mold Kumho's super high-grip synthetic resin and ultra-fine carbon black enhanced tread compound into an asymmetric design that begins just 6/32" deep. Massive outboard shoulders deliver dry road responsiveness and cornering. Many of the lateral tread design features are very shallow in depth, resulting in a virtual slick tread design early in the tire's life. Ecsta V720 ACR radials meet DOT requirements, however they are not recommended for driving in wet conditions where standing water is present and there is the risk of hydroplaning; drivers should drive cautiously at significantly reduced speeds if they encounter these conditions. This is especially true of worn tires. The tire's casing was developed using Kumho's ESCOT tension control optimization technology that allows engineers to tune the bead, sidewall and shoulder rigidity to optimize footprint pressure distribution and uniformity. This results in less flexing and cooler operating temperatures that improve durability. The tire's internal structure includes dual high-tensile steel belts reinforced by spirally wound nylon to provide excellent strength and high-speed capability while the sidewalls are tuned to resist lateral deflection and to provide handling control and positive feedback.
